Why is this work relevant for PR?
Without any money, we draw huge attention to the problem of missing people and don't let it lost in tonnes of information again.
Background
Russian Federation invaded Ukraine in 2014. Hundreds of Ukrainian civilians went missing since that time. Time passed and media lost interest what mean: Chances to find missing people have been fading away.
Describe the creative idea
We showed the FEELING of people who don't stop waiting for their relatives. They emotionally "frozen" at the moment of waiting. Maybe forever.
Describe the strategy
To return media awareness we made an Installation of the waiting people in the hall of Kiev Central Railway Station. Place where the moment of the meeting is most exciting.
Describe the execution
We made a prototype of real people and told their real stories to Railway station visitors.
List the results
8 minutes in prime time news on 5 TV channels, including TOP Ukrainian news channels: 1+1 and 5 channel. Just in 2 days: more than 50 publications and about 49 000 000 impressions in digital and social media.
And the maximum involvement from the visitors of the Central Kiev railway station. The problem of people missing in the war zone was put back on the agenda of media, government, and society. The most important, we gave support to the relatives, who are still waiting.
